Conditions We Test For:

We test for the most Common Hereditary Conditions in Ragdolls


1. Hypertrophic Cardiomyopathy (HCM), The most serious genetic concern in Ragdolls.
A heart disease that causes thickening of the heart muscle, potentially leading to heart failure or sudden death. Carriers may never show symptoms, so testing is the only way to identify risk.
2. Polycystic Kidney Disease (PKD)
Although less common in Ragdolls than in Persians, PKD can still appear due to crossbreeding in earlier bloodlines. It causes fluid-filled cysts to form in the kidneys, which can lead to kidney failure over time. Genetic testing allows for early detection and prevention through selective breeding.
